Add an 'Examples' page to the docs with fully functioning example applications #644

Open
Labels

Description

There are a few cases of interesting usages that come up in issues, but which don't seem appropriate to put into our main docs (b/c we don't want to bloat our docs). If we had an Examples page in the docs, we could show off all of our cool ideas for how you can solve problems with webargs, but without disrupting the flow of the main documentation.
